Background summary
Previous studies suggest that the form of dietary protein that is ingested can differentially facilitate protein digestion and absorption, increase plasma AA availability, and thereby augment the postprandial muscle protein synthetic response. For example, a more rapid increase in circulating plasma AA concentrations has previously been reported after the ingestion of a protein hydrolysate when compared with an intact protein. However, no significant difference in postprandial muscle protein synthesis was observed following the ingestion of a protein hydrolysate when compared to an intact protein. The objective of this research is to assess the anabolic response following ingestion of milk and free amino acids in vivo in young adults.
Study objective
The ingestion of free amino acids will result in higher plasma amino acid concentrations, resulting in enhanced muscle protein synthesis rates when compared with the ingestion of milk.
